Looks like whoever the person was without the Wikipedia account was correct. Check out this Mean Annual Sunshine map by the US Department of the Interior. It shows the Roseburg area experiences around 2300 hours of sunshine annually. Totals of 3000 or more are not experienced for several hundred miles south into California and in extreme southeastern Oregon.
